Instead you are free to explore the towns, meet the townsfolk and aid them with their requests. There is always a clear main objective throughout the story but there is no emphasis to continue forward. Pikuniku allows you to play at your own pace and is able to be beaten in roughly four to five hours. It appears that the monster’s presence is in fact rather infamous, much like Bigfoot or the Lach Ness Monster, with one shop owner even selling merchandise based on the monsters imagined and overly exaggerated appearance. The inhabitants of the picturesque world appear to be happy-go-lucky until the monster appears. The story follows this character whom I will henceforth refer to as "The Monster" as it leaves its place of slumber and begins to explore the world. The main character can only be described as a rather unsightly red blob with unusually long legs.
